ARRA Summary by Agency

Agency Amount Awarded 1st Quarter Data Total Available  *Number of Jobs
Administration $ 2,999,500 $  129,767 $ 2,869,733 7.50
Agriculture 3,520,041 1,042,905 2,477,136 13.30
Commerce 2,292,438 8,202 2,284,236 0.25
Energy Resources 39,967,314 234,923 39,732,391 2.53
Environmental Quality 72,594,700 4,630,623 67,964,077 147.73
Governor's Office 9,406,400 0 9,406,400 0.00
Health and Welfare 50,837,520 4,100,902 46,736,618 156.35
Idaho State Police 8,857,510 17,402 8,840,108 10.12
Labor 12,247,834 3,986,398 8,261,436 223.30
Lands 4,117,000 488,249 3,628,751 30.00
Military Division 2,261,000 126,451 2,134,548 0.00
Public Schools/Education 229,513,522 1,766,001 227,747,521 62.57
Transportation 48,045,113 1,054,408 46,990,705 8.55
Vocational Rehabilitation 2,903,676 128,600 2,775,076 5.56
All Other Agencies 2,106,217 331,098 1,775,119 32.04
Grand Total $491,672,531 $18,045,930 $473,626,601 699.80

*Note: Numbers of job is number of job created or retained.
